We've stayed here around Christmas twice now and love it! They have a ton of kids activities and characters in the lobby. My daughter made a couple of Christmas ornaments there, saw Mickey, Minnie, Goofy, and Pluto in their Christmas finery, decorated gingerbread cookies. And we don't spend a whole lot of time at the resort, so that says a lot.

Also standard view might not be too bad. We had standard but was upgraded to savannah. Luckily our room was in the first grouping off the lobby. While going to the laundry room one night I realized some of those rooms out there are a haul. Not positive, but in looking at a layout of the resort it would seem for the most part standard rooms are closer to the lobby.

We saw much more of the animals at the "public" viewing areas than from our room. Not too many places in the world where you would hear your son say "Daddy, can I swim over there and see that giraffe closer?" The giraffe almost seemed to be peeking into the pool area.
